      In the paper two permutations (namely \(\alpha\) and \(\beta\)) on Dyck words that are involutions are examined. \(\alpha (w)\) is a special permutation of the mirror of \(w\), while \(\beta(w)\) is a kind of symmetry (except the last letter, each letter is changed to another of the Dyck word in inverse order). A third permutation, \(\gamma\), is a composition of the previous two permutations \(\alpha\) and \(\beta\). The numbers of fixed points of the first two permutations are computed. It is shown that \(\gamma\) has only odd-length cycles. The characterization of the fixed points of the composition \(\alpha \circ \beta\) is given.
